There are different types of sportsbooks available depending on your location, and they all provide betting options based on the game or event you want to bet on. Some allow you to place wagers on mobile devices, while others require you to visit a physical location in person.

The best online sportsbooks have a wide variety of games and bet types, offering odds that are fair and return winnings promptly. They also accept major credit cards, electronic transfers and popular banking methods like PayPal.

Betting on a sport at a sportsbook can be an exciting experience for fans. Some sportsbooks even offer VIP lounge seating, food and drink options, and giant television screens.

It’s important to research the sportsbook you choose carefully, including reading independent and nonpartisan reviews from reputable sources. These reviews can help you determine whether a sportsbook treats its customers fairly, offers security measures to protect personal information and pays out winnings efficiently.

Before you start betting, make sure the sportsbook is licensed and regulated by a reputable gaming commission or regulatory body. This is essential for protecting your financial and personal information, and it ensures that the sportsbook follows fair play rules.

Some sportsbooks also have risk-free betting offers that can double the amount of money you can bet on your first wager. These offers are an excellent way to get started in the world of sports betting, and they can help you learn about the different sports and teams before you make any real money.

A reputable sportsbook will also have a customer service team that can answer any questions you might have. This is especially true if you’re new to the sports betting world and don’t know how to navigate your way around the website.

There are a number of things you should look for when choosing a sportsbook, including the type of games they offer, their betting options and their reputation among players. You should also check out their promotions and bonuses, as these can be a great way to increase your bankroll.

You should also take the time to read their house rules, as they can differ from one sportsbook to the next. For example, some sportsbooks will give your money back if you place a push against the spread, while others will call it a loss and keep it for you.

In addition, you should be sure to review their parlay wagers, as these are one of the most lucrative types of bets and can provide great returns for you if you’re lucky.

Some sportsbooks will even offer your money back if you have a tie against the spread. These are common ways that sportsbooks are able to attract more action and keep their profits high.
